Template:Minigame-infobox Phantom Hourglass is one of 9-Volt's microgames in WarioWare Gold. It is based on the Nintendo DS The Legend of Zelda game of roughly the same name.

Gameplay

The player must have Toon Link draw a path for his Boomerang to hit one or both of the Crystal Switches.

  • 1st level difficulty: There is one Shock Switch present with no walls blocking the path.
  • 2nd level difficulty: There is one Shock Switch present with walls blocking the path. Sometimes, there are two Shock Switches present with no walls blocking the path.
  • 3rd level difficulty: There are two Shock Switches present with walls blocking the path.
